Standard Specializations (8)

Tier 1-3 Core

Assault

Frontline

The Assault pushes into enemy lines, closing distance to put the enemy under immediate pressure. A standard pick for aggressive positioning.

  • Fleet of Foot — +1.0m on first movement each turn.
  • Strike the Flanks — +20% critical chance on flanking shots.
  • Sweeping Salvo — generates 4 Advantage on use.
  • Bull Rush — closing charge ability.

Gunslinger

Ranged

A dual-pistol specialist that excels at quick, consecutive shots. Known for economy of action — kills chain into more actions.

  • Quick Draw — multi-shot pistol attacks that refund action points on kills (confirmed by IGN Tips).
  • Keen Eye — +6% ranged critical chance.

Heavy

Frontline

The Heavy trades mobility for sustained firepower, holding angles and suppressing enemy advance with big weapons.

  • Passive: +2 Defense and +4 Max Health.
  • Taunt — forces enemies to attack the Heavy.
  • Bulwark — defensive stance ability.
  • Unstoppable — attacks back when hit and taunts the attacker.
  • Morale loop — up to 4 morale stacks, each recovering 2 HP.

Medic

Support

Keeps the squad alive in the field, patching wounds between engagements. Vital on long missions where injuries compound.

Scoundrel

Utility

A jack-of-all-trades trained in the galaxy's grey zones — flexible in combat and at home in the underworld operations Zero Company takes on.

  • Easy Mark — applies a debuff to a target.
  • Identify Weakness — applies Vulnerable.
  • Combat Gas — area utility (confirmed via Epic builds guide for Luco).
  • Pick Them Off — execution ability on wounded targets.

Scout

Utility

Moves fast, spots enemies and sets up the squad's approach. Scouts pay off on missions where positioning decides the fight.

  • Assess Threats — sightline scan.
  • Combat Recon — gains large Advantage pools on kills (20% chance per kill).
  • Spot — reveals/repositions enemy visibility.

Sharpshooter

Ranged

Delivers surgical damage at long range with high critical potential. Pairs naturally with the Den's Longarm weapon upgrades.

  • Lethal — up to 3 stacks, each +5% hit chance and +3% critical chance.
  • Zero-In — precision shot ability.
  • Pick Them Off — execution on wounded targets.

Soldier

Frontline

The all-round trooper. Soldiers fit any squad composition and are the baseline every other Specialization is measured against.

  • Passive: +2 Blaster Damage and +2 Grenade Damage.
  • Rocket Strike — heavy AoE that deletes enemies and cover (30+ damage at base).

Weapon Classes & Tactical Range Profile

The four primary weapon families dictate squad engagement range, AP consumption, and cover penetration.

Blaster Pistol

1 AP
Effective Range0 - 8 Tiles (Close-Quarters)
Armor PenetrationLight (Armor Pierce on Crit)
Best Classes:GunslingerScoundrel

Tactical Role: Cheapest AP cost; triggers Quick Draw kill refunds and Assist Shoot reactions.

💡 Weapon Damage 6 baseline. Fast cycling makes it ideal for farming Advantage and finishing off wounded targets.

Blaster Rifle

1 AP (Single) / 2 AP (Burst)
Effective Range6 - 16 Tiles (Mid-Range)
Armor PenetrationModerate (Standard Coverage)
Best Classes:SoldierMedic

Tactical Role: Zero point-blank penalty; versatile all-around combat reliability.

💡 The universal baseline across Clone Wars battlefields. Steady accuracy and reliable sustained damage.

Heavy Repeater

2 AP (Sweeping)
Effective Range4 - 14 Tiles (Area Cone)
Armor PenetrationHeavy (Destroys Low Cover)
Best Classes:HeavyAssault

Tactical Role: Overloads energy shields and shreds destructible environment cover.

💡 High-capacity sustained fire; anchors defensive Overwatch walls and pins enemy assault squads.

Longarm Blaster (Sniper)

2 AP (Aimed)
Effective Range12 - 24+ Tiles (Extreme Range)
Armor PenetrationExtreme (High-Caliber Penetration)
Best Classes:SharpshooterScout

Tactical Role: Highest critical damage multiplier; suffers accuracy penalty within 4 tiles.

💡 Elite sniper platform. Position on elevated terrain or rooftops to execute priority targets and Seers.
